Driftwave is a browser drifting game built around one skill: sliding a low-poly car sideways through a turn without losing your line. Each stage is a short, twisting track set against an icy, colorful landscape, and a clean run is over in well under a minute if you thread every corner without clipping a wall.
You don't brake and accelerate the way you would in a normal racer — the car keeps moving forward on its own, and your job is steering it through drift after drift, using the shape of your drag to control how sharp the slide is. Blow a corner or clip an obstacle and you lose your run's momentum, so most of the challenge is learning a track's rhythm rather than reacting to any single turn.
Controls
Swipe forward to start the run. Click or touch and drag anywhere on the screen to drift — the longer the drag, the sharper the turn. Quick swipes snap the car into a fast turn for tight corners.
Tips
- Start a drift a beat before the corner, not on top of it — starting late carries you straight into the wall.
- Short drags give a gentle slide for sweeping bends; save the long drags for hairpins.
- Try the different cars in the garage — each one turns a little differently, so pick one that matches how sharply you like to cut a corner.
